Join us for a film screening of “Fish War”(80 mins) followed by a panel discussion with key speakers.

The documentary, produced by Northwest Treaty Tribes and the Northwest Indian Fisheries Commission, highlights Indigenous activism, treaty rights, and climate action, with a focus on Washington’s tribes and the decades-long struggle for fishing rights.

 

When: 3 – 5:30 p.m. on Monday, November 18

Where: House of Welcome

Free and open to the public

 

The screening coincides with Native American Heritage Month. Co-hosted by Evergreen’s CELTC, CCAS, and s’gwi gwi ʔ altxw: House of Welcome, and Tribal Relations. Funded by Evergreen’s Clean Energy Committee.
